SHILLONG: To fight the challenges of COVID-19, the BSF in Meghalaya is putting up all out efforts to assist the civil population residing along the international border in coordination with the civil administration, NGOs and civil organization.

In one such effort, DIG PRO BSF under Meghalaya Frontier along with 123 Bn BSF in association with Textiles Merchant Association, Food Grain Merchant, Jain Committee Meghalaya, Chamber of Commerce & Industry, Shillong Lion Club and media houses on Saturday distributed 6,000 kg of rice, 400 litres of refine oil, 2,000 kg of potatoes, 600 kg of pulses, 800 kg of salt, 1,600 packets of biscuits, face masks and other essential items to 600 villagers of border villages in East Khasi Hills district of Meghalaya.

During the event, the BSF took all necessary precautions while distributing ration by wearing gloves, face masks and sanitizers, at the same time educated the civil population about COVID-19 and its precautions.

PRO BSF said, “We are putting tremendous efforts to look after the welfare of the border population residing along the international border and keeping constant touch with the civil administration/NGOs in order to address the needs of the populace. It is also our duty to help the most vulnerable among the border population and the BSF will continue with its efforts.”
